How courts have described this case

Verbatim parenthetical descriptions written by other courts when citing this decision. Ranked by citation-network relevance.

  • declining to defer to the Board of County Commissioners’ interpretation of the State Environmental Protection Act (SEPA
  • declining to defer to the Board of County Commissioners’ interpretation of the State Environmental Protection Act (SEPA) because the Board, as only one of many agencies charged with implementing the policies of SEPA, did not possess any particular expertise in the environmental sphere
  • “we see no real difference between the terms ‘acting illegally,’ ‘contrary to existing law,’ and ‘error of law’ ”
